Abstract

The reported work is an attempt to explore the most appropriate micellar media for the solubilization of organic dye, Allura Red (AR). The micellar solution of anionic surfactant i.e. sodium dodecyl sulphate, SDS and mixed micellar solutions of SDS and cetyltrimethylammonium bromide, CTAB (cationic surfactant) have been employed for said purpose. The values of partition coefficient, K x and Gibbs free energy change of partition, ΔG p decide the suitable composition of surfactant solution with the highest solubilizing power. The said parameters have been determined from data of UV/Visible spectroscopy while thermodynamic parameters (ΔG m, ΔH m and ΔS m) have been calculated from specific conductivity data. The effect of the presence of various concentrations of CTAB i.e. 0.1, 0.2 and 0.4 mM has been observed to find the most suitable concentration of CTAB that produces a maximum increase in the solubilizing capacity of SDS solution.
